The hourly rate for this role is £12.98 and up to £14.36 across selected locations within London.

As a Boots Health Clinic Specialist - Phlebotomist, you will conduct a variety of different pharmacy services within your in-store clinic, including taking venous blood samples from patients. You will manage your appointment diary, greet your patients, and deliver the service, using your ability to connect with patients to provide exceptional patient-centred care. You will spend your time building great relationships with your patients, listening to their concerns, and managing every consultation with compassion. You will use your knowledge and training to confidently take every opportunity to provide holistic care and solutions which are right for the individual. You will have the opportunity every day to make a real difference to patients, and with a wide range of responsibilities and services available – no two days will be the same.

Key responsibilities
  • Day to day management of the appointment diary to ensure that clinics are set up as required to deliver the necessary services safely and professionally.
  • Ensure every individual arriving for a pre‐booked appointment is greeted, booked into the system, and all pre‐consultation paperwork is completed.
  • Take venous blood samples from individuals according to UK guidelines, ensuring the integrity of the blood samples is maintained at all times, including appropriate storage.
  • Ensure samples are prepared for collection and that missed collections are escalated, ensuring samples reach the laboratory within the set timeframe.
  • Communicate with the store leadership team, Pharmacist, and pharmacy team to ensure safe and appropriate provision of the service.
  • Order and maintain adequate stock of consumables and materials required to deliver the service.
  • Ensure the consultation space always meets the required consultation room standards.
What you'll need to have
  • Healthcare Training Programme at NVQ2 or equivalent, or prepared to work through and complete within six months.
  • ECG phlebotomy training and supervision including basic life support or prepared to work through and complete within six months.
  • Empathetic, approachable, and able to interact sensitively with customers.
